在前端開發中,CSS是不可或缺的一部分。CSS(Cascading Style Sheets)可以用來控制網頁的樣式和布局。在實際開發中,我們會使用各種各樣的CSS解析工具來輔助我們完成CSS的編寫和優化。下面就讓我們來了解一下常見的CSS解析工具。
1. SASS和LESS
body { font-family: Arial, sans-serif; }
SASS和LESS是兩種CSS預處理器,它們允許你使用變量、函數、嵌套等特性,從而簡化CSS的編寫。它們可以將預處理器的代碼編譯成標準的CSS代碼,并且支持使用命令行工具進行編譯。
2. PostCSS
body { font-family: Arial, sans-serif; }
PostCSS是一個基于插件機制的CSS處理工具,可以用它來自動化處理瀏覽器前綴、壓縮CSS等操作。PostCSS支持使用JavaScript編寫插件,并且可以與其他構建工具一起使用,如Webpack、Grunt、Gulp等。
3. CSSO
body {font-family: Arial, sans-serif;background-color:white}
CSSO是一個CSS優化工具,可以用它來壓縮CSS、去除無用代碼、整合樣式表等。CSSO通過解析CSS樣式表,并分析樣式間的關系來進行CSS的優化,可以大大減小CSS的文件大小。
4. Stylelint
body {font-family: Arial, sans-serif;background-color:white}
Stylelint是一個CSS代碼檢查工具,可以用來檢查CSS代碼是否遵循一定的規范。Stylelint支持自定義規則集合,可以根據不同的項目需求進行配置,讓代碼規范更加統一和易于維護。
以上就是常見的一些CSS解析工具,它們可以幫助我們完成更高效、更規范的CSS編寫和優化,提高前端開發效率和質量。
上一篇css觸發機制
下一篇mysql多條件觸發器